I’m pleased to invite you to an incredibly special event: the LIRS Walk of Courage Award Dinner to mark World Refugee Day.
The Baltimore event, featuring CNN journalist and keynote speaker Brenda Bush-Weeks, will take place Wednesday, June 19 and honor the journey that refugees worldwide have taken from harm to safety, as well as their leadership in their communities and on Capitol Hill. More than 150 guests from the Baltimore, Washington, D.C., and southern New Jersey areas are expected to attend.
I will use the occasion to present the Walk of Courage Award to Lt. Cmdr. Chris Phan in recognition of his extraordinary accomplishments as a Vietnamese refugee, member of the U.S. armed forces, successful attorney, elected official, and advocate for refugee protection. The dinner will also honor more than 20 other former refugees who are flying in to Washington, D.C. for visits with congressional offices, and will commemorate the late Senator Frank Lautenberg (D-NJ), creator of an amendment bearing his name that facilitates access to refugee status for people fleeing religious persecution.
The United Nations established World Refugee Day as an annual June 20 event to honor the courage, strength, and determination of women, men, and children who are forced to flee their homes under threat of persecution, conflict, and violence.
